Mathematical fashions considerably affect the design and mechanics of digital interactive leisure. Random quantity era and statistical distribution underpin many features, from loot drops and character talents to matchmaking algorithms. These programs introduce parts of probability, requiring gamers to evaluate potential outcomes and handle danger. Think about, for example, a participant deciding whether or not to spend in-game foreign money for a small probability to accumulate a uncommon merchandise, or evaluating the probability of connecting to a low-latency recreation server.
The mixing of chance into on-line video games impacts participant engagement, perceived equity, and even income fashions. Traditionally, rudimentary random quantity mills have been employed, resulting in predictable patterns and exploitable methods. Trendy video games make the most of extra complicated algorithms to generate seemingly unpredictable outcomes, fostering a way of uncertainty and pleasure. Moreover, the cautious manipulation of win charges and reward frequencies can be utilized to encourage continued play and, in some circumstances, microtransaction purchases.
